Definitions of lichenin word

  • noun lichenin a white, gelatinous, polysaccharide starch, (C 6 H 10 O 5) n , obtained from various lichens. 1
  • noun lichenin a complex polysaccharide occurring in certain species of mosses 0
  • noun lichenin (biochemistry) A glucan found in some lichens. 0
